溫馨提示×

centos里flutter如何部署

小樊
54
2025-07-04 17:08:21
欄目: 智能運維

在CentOS系統中部署Flutter應用,可以按照以下步驟進行:

1. 安裝Flutter SDK

首先,你需要下載并安裝Flutter SDK。你可以從Flutter官網獲取最新的安裝腳本。

# 下載Flutter SDK安裝腳本
wget https://storage.googleapis.com/flutter-linux/releases/2.10.4/flutter-linux-x64-2.10.4.tar.xz

# 解壓安裝腳本
tar -xf flutter-linux-x64-2.10.4.tar.xz -C /opt

# 將Flutter添加到PATH環境變量
echo 'export PATH="$PATH:/opt/flutter/bin"' >> ~/.bashrc
source ~/.bashrc

# 驗證安裝
flutter doctor

2. 安裝Android開發環境

Flutter應用通常需要Android設備或模擬器來運行。你需要安裝Android Studio和相關的SDK組件。

安裝Android Studio

  1. 下載并安裝Android Studio:Android Studio下載頁面
  2. 啟動Android Studio并按照提示完成安裝。

配置Android SDK

  1. 打開Android Studio,進入Preferences(macOS)或Settings(Windows/Linux)。
  2. 導航到Appearance & Behavior -> System Settings -> Android SDK。
  3. 安裝所需的SDK版本和構建工具。

3. 配置Flutter項目

創建Flutter項目

如果你還沒有Flutter項目,可以使用以下命令創建一個新的項目:

flutter create my_flutter_app
cd my_flutter_app

運行Flutter應用

在項目目錄中,使用以下命令運行Flutter應用:

flutter run

4. 部署到Android設備

確保你的Android設備已連接到計算機,并且啟用了開發者選項和USB調試。

flutter devices

如果設備已正確連接,你應該會看到設備的序列號。然后運行以下命令將應用部署到設備上:

flutter run -d <device_id>

其中<device_id>是你的設備的序列號。

5. 部署到Web

如果你希望將Flutter應用部署到Web,可以使用以下命令:

flutter build web

這將在build/web目錄下生成一個靜態網站,你可以將其部署到任何支持靜態網站的服務器上。

6. 部署到iOS(可選)

如果你希望將Flutter應用部署到iOS設備,你需要安裝Xcode并配置iOS開發環境。以下是簡要步驟:

  1. 下載并安裝Xcode:Xcode下載頁面
  2. 打開Xcode并按照提示完成安裝。
  3. 在Xcode中配置iOS模擬器或連接真實設備。
  4. 使用以下命令運行Flutter應用到iOS模擬器:
flutter run -d simulator

或者運行到真實設備:

flutter run -d <device_id>

總結

以上步驟涵蓋了在CentOS系統中部署Flutter應用的基本流程。根據你的具體需求,可能還需要進行一些額外的配置和優化。希望這些信息對你有所幫助!

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女